The Most Common Warning Signs You Shouldn't Ignore
Most automatic sliding doors don't just stop working out of nowhere. They warn you first. The problem is those warnings are easy to brush off, especially in a busy commercial space where the door is opening and closing hundreds of times a day. Here are the signs we see most often when we get called out to Fort Pierce businesses and properties:
- Slow response time: The door takes more than a second or two to open after you step in the sensor zone
- Grinding or scraping sounds: Usually a roller or track issue
- Door stops mid-travel: Opens partially and then reverses or stalls
- Inconsistent triggering: The door opens for some people and not others
- Visible gap when closed: The door panels don't meet the way they used to
- Motor running but door not moving: The drive belt or gear may have failed
What Worn Rollers Actually Look Like
This is what a set of rollers looks like after a couple of years of salt-air exposure and heavy use near the Fort Pierce waterfront. The plastic housing cracks, the bearing surface wears flat, and the door starts dragging. We'd estimate about 85% of stuck automatic doors in Fort Pierce trace back to roller wear as at least a contributing factor. Once a roller flattens out, it puts stress on everything else in the system.
What Happens If You Wait Too Long
We get it. A door that's a little slow doesn't feel like an emergency. But here's what we've seen happen when people put off the call. A worn roller starts dragging on the track. That extra friction puts load on the motor. The motor runs hotter than it should. Over time, the motor burns out. Now you've gone from a $200–$300 roller replacement to a $450–$600 motor job, or worse, a full system replacement. There's also a liability angle that a lot of Fort Pierce business owners don't think about. Under the Florida Building Code 8th Edition, automatic doors in commercial settings must meet specific safety and accessibility standards. A door that hesitates or reverses unexpectedly may not be up to code. If someone gets caught in a door that's malfunctioning, that's a real insurance and legal exposure. Urgency Levels: How to Prioritize What You're Seeing
Not every symptom needs same-day service. Here's a quick breakdown of how we'd triage the issues we see most often in St. Lucie County:
- Call today (high urgency): Door won't open at all, door won't close or lock, door reverses and catches on people, motor running continuously with no movement
- Schedule this week (medium urgency): Slow response on sensor trigger, grinding sound on every cycle, door stops once a day or more, visible panel misalignment
- Watch and schedule soon (low urgency): Occasional hesitation, subtle increase in sound level, door takes slightly longer in cold or very humid weather
Fort Pierce Climate Is Hard on Automatic Doors
Salt air from the Intracoastal and Indian River Lagoon accelerates corrosion on tracks, rollers, and hardware. Humidity above 85% is common from May through October, which affects sensors and electronic components. If your door is within a few miles of the water, plan on more frequent inspections. Common Misdiagnoses: It's Not Always What You Think
One thing we've learned from 17 years on the Treasure Coast is that automatic doors get misdiagnosed a lot. Sometimes by well-meaning building managers, sometimes by general handymen who don't work on these systems regularly. Here are the misdiagnoses we see most often:
- 'It's the sensor' when it's actually the motor controller: A sluggish door often gets blamed on a dirty sensor. Sometimes that's right. But if the sensor checks out and the door is still slow, the issue is usually in the drive system, not the detection system.
- 'It needs lubrication' when the track is bent: Lubricating a bent track makes the door move smoother for a day or two. Then it binds again. The track needs to be straightened or replaced.
- 'It's fine, just leave it' when the door is out of balance: An unbalanced automatic door puts uneven load on the header and the drive belt. This one tends to cause expensive secondary damage if it's ignored.
Sensor Problems Look Different Than You'd Expect
Most people assume a sensor problem means the door just doesn't open. That's sometimes true. But a partially misaligned sensor shows up as inconsistent triggering, where the door opens for tall people and not for kids, or works fine in the morning and stops triggering in the afternoon when the sun angle changes. That's a calibration and positioning issue, and it's one of the trickier diagnoses we do. We carry calibration tools on every service call.
What a Repair Actually Costs in Fort Pierce in 2026
We believe in straight talk about pricing. Here's what automatic sliding door repair typically costs based on what we see in Fort Pierce and the surrounding areas of St. Lucie County:
- Roller replacement: $200–$300 for most residential and light commercial doors
- Track repair or realignment: $225–$375
- Sensor recalibration or replacement: $200–$350
- Motor or drive belt replacement: $350–$600
- Full system diagnosis with minor adjustments: Starting around $200
When It's Probably Not a DIY Situation
We respect people who like to handle things themselves. We really do. But automatic sliding doors have a few components that make DIY tricky in ways that matter. The drive motor and controller systems in most commercial automatic doors are proprietary. The manufacturer often requires certified technicians for warranty repairs. If you tinker with the wrong component, you may void coverage you didn't know you had. There's also the safety sensor system. Under Florida Building Code 8th Edition requirements for commercial automatic doors in wind zones like Fort Pierce, the presence-sensing system has to meet specific performance standards. A door that someone has adjusted without proper tools may not pass an inspection, and in a worst case, it creates a real hazard for anyone using the entrance. For anything beyond cleaning a sensor or clearing visible debris from the track, we'd say call a pro. We've seen some creative repair attempts over the years. Most of them cost more to undo than the original problem would have.
